7-2-204
Section 7-2-204 Formation in general. (1) A contract for sale of goods may be made in any manner
sufficient to show agreement, including conduct by both parties which recognizes the existence
of such a contract. (2) An agreement sufficient to constitute a contract for sale may be found
even though the moment of its making is undetermined. (3) Even though one or more terms are
left open a contract for sale does not fail for indefiniteness if the parties have intended
to make a contract and there is a reasonably certain basis for giving an appropriate remedy.
(Acts 1965, No. 549, p. 811.)...

7-2A-204
Section 7-2A-204 Formation in general. (1) A lease contract may be made in any manner sufficient
to show agreement, including conduct by both parties which recognizes the existence of a lease
contract. (2) An agreement sufficient to constitute a lease contract may be found although
the moment of its making is undetermined. (3) Although one or more terms are left open, a
lease contract does not fail for indefiniteness if the parties have intended to make a lease
contract and there is a reasonably certain basis for giving an appropriate remedy. (Acts 1992,
2nd Ex. Sess., No. 92-700, p. 92, ยง204.)...

7-2-207
Section 7-2-207 Additional terms in acceptance or confirmation. (1) A definite and seasonable
expression of acceptance or a written confirmation which is sent within a reasonable time
operates as an acceptance even though it states terms additional to or different from those
offered or agreed upon, unless acceptance is expressly made conditional on assent to the additional
or different terms. (2) The additional terms are to be construed as proposals for addition
to the contract. Between merchants such terms become part of the contract unless: (a) The
offer expressly limits acceptance to the terms of the offer; (b) They materially alter it;
or (c) Notification of objection to them has already been given or is given within a reasonable
time after notice of them is received. (3) Conduct by both parties which recognizes the existence
of a contract is sufficient to establish a contract for sale although the writings of the
